Summary
Sporadic inclusion body myositis (IBM) is a common yet difficult-to-diagnose inflammatory myopathy. This review synthesizes current literature to improve diagnostic and therapeutic strategies for IBM.

Background:
- Sporadic inclusion body myositis (IBM) is the most frequent inflammatory myopathy in middle-aged and elderly individuals.
- IBM presents diagnostic challenges, with prevalence varying by geography, ethnicity, and age.
- Disease incidence has tripled in the last 50 years, yet its etiology and pathogenesis remain poorly understood.

Main Results:
- IBM is characterized by progressive muscle weakness and atrophy, often affecting distal muscles.
- Current diagnostic criteria and treatment algorithms for other inflammatory myopathies are often ineffective for IBM.
- Significant gaps exist in understanding the underlying mechanisms and genetic factors contributing to IBM.

Myasthenia Gravis: Diagnostic Tests
1.8K
Myasthenia gravis is an autoimmune condition affecting neuromuscular transmission, causing generalized weakness in skeletal muscles. Initial diagnoses rely on patients' signs, symptoms, and medical history. The challenge lies in distinguishing myasthenia from other muscular dystrophies. An important diagnostic feature is the significant improvement of symptoms after administering anticholinesterase inhibitors.

Myasthenia Gravis: Overview and Treatment
2.6K
Myasthenia gravis is a neuromuscular transmission disorder characterized by weakness and increased fatigability of skeletal muscles. It is an autoimmune disease affecting approximately one in 2000 people, where antibodies against the α1 subunit of nicotinic acetylcholine receptors are produced.
